The Tumbling
This piece was formed in an NU Poetry Club meeting, as a moment of inspiration struck. I hope the reader will take whatever is within them and use The Tumbling as an instrument to weave their own thoughts into a cloth unique to each. May God bless you. -James
by James Van Bergeyk
Colliding in a sea of grey
And tumbling in the broadest range,
I find my thoughts collect, and stay
A string of words no longer strange;
My racing mind weaves threads now strung.
In writing I press down the fray
Frenzied displays belie a word
Words pour out and begin to play
On the page, words stronger than sword
Cacophony rests, song now sung.
